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: patients Submitted for elective knee arthroscopy who: ¿ Age ranging from (25- 45) years. ¿ Of either sex. ¿ (ASA) I and II.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: ¿ Refusal of the patient. ¿ They have an allergy to the used drugs. ¿ Langue or Psychological problems. ¿ Any previous surgery to the knee. ¿ Patients with chronic extensive synovitis. ¿ Patients on chronic pain medications . ¿ Infection at the portal sites of injection. ¿ Bleeding diathesis or coagulopathy.
